To maintain your oral health, we use the latest dental technology to
provide early diagnosis and treatment. Dr. Faubl uses an
intraoral camera, which displays an image of your teeth on a TV
on the wall. The TV shows you what he sees and helps you understand
your treatment needs. Dr. Faubl also uses a laser scanner to scan your teeth for
cavities. The laser shines into the tooth and allows for very early
detection of decay, making treatment a much simpler procedure. If
you are hard to numb or know anyone who is hard to numb, you will
appreciate that Dr. Faubl can make his anesthetic 6000% more powerful
by
buffering it with bicarbonate.
Dr. Faubl makes recommendations about treatment based upon what he
would do for members of his own family. For our anxious patients, we
have complimentary nitrous oxide (laughing gas) or, in addition, we can
prescribe tranquilizers to help you relax.
